VoIP, or Voice over Internet Protocol, allows users to make voice calls via the internet rather than traditional phone lines. This technology not only reduces costs but also provides a variety of features crafted to enhance communication. From voicemail to email integration and advanced call routing, VoIP telephone systems are changing how businesses interact with customers and colleagues. Benefits of VoIP Phone Systems
Voice over Internet Protocol phone systems offer remarkable cost efficiencies for organizations of all types. Traditional telephone systems often come with exorbitant installation and maintenance costs, whereas VoIP solutions typically require minimal hardware and reduced monthly fees. This decrease in costs allows businesses to divert their budgets to other critical areas, encouraging growth and innovation. With VoIP, businesses can also avoid costs associated with long-distance calls since most VoIP providers enable unlimited calling within certain regions.
Improved flexibility is yet another significant advantage of Voice over Internet Protocol phone systems. With the ability to connect calls over the internet, employees can work from almost anywhere, allowing remote work and mobile communication. This mobility allows employees to remain connected and productive, regardless of their geographical location. Additionally, Voice over Internet Protocol systems can easily expand as a business develops, accommodating new users and features without the need for significant infrastructure updates.
VoIP telephone systems provide enhanced features that improve communication effectiveness and collaboration. Multiple VoIP solutions come with integrated tools such as voicemail to email, call forwarding, and video conferencing capabilities. These features elevate the overall communication experience, making it easier for teams to interact and share information in actual time. By adopting a Voice over Internet Protocol telephone system, businesses not only improve their internal communication but also improve customer engagement and service delivery.

Selecting the Appropriate VoIP Solution
Selecting the appropriate VoIP telephony system requires thorough evaluation of your specific interaction needs. Start by evaluating the scale of your business and the amount of calls you handle. Consider whether you need a simple VoIP phone solution for small teams or a more robust solution that can handle bigger operations with enhanced features. Comprehending your usage patterns will help you select a system that can expand alongside your business.
Afterward, reflect on the options offered by diverse VoIP telephone solutions. Fundamental functionalities typically include call routing, voicemail, and forwarding calls, but enhanced options such as video calls, integration with CRM platforms, and cellular capabilities can significantly enhance output. Choose a VoIP telephony system that matches with the features that will offer the most benefit to your staff while making sure usability remains straightforward.
Lastly, do not overlook the value of client assistance and reliability when selecting VoIP phone systems. Look for providers that provide comprehensive support alternatives, such as 24/7 assistance and detailed online resources.
